1. 下载:
    https://redis.io/
    或
    https://github.com/dollarphper/soft/blob/master/redis/redis-4.0.11.tar.gz
  2. 安装:
    a. 解压:
    tar  -xzf  redis-4.0.11.tar.gz

    b. 安装:

    cd  redis-4.0.11
    make
  3. 部署:
    a. 创建文件夹:
    mkdir  -p  redis-cluster/{7000,7001}

    b. 创建配置文件:
    vim redis-cluster/7000/redis.conf

    port 7000
    bind 172.20.10.11
    daemonize yes
    pidfile /var/run/redis_7000.pid
    cluster-enabled yes
    cluster-config-file nodes_7000.conf
    cluster-node-timeout 10100
    appendonly no

    c. 启动服务:

    src/redis-server  redis-cluster/7000/redis.conf

    d. 安装ruby:

    gpg2 --keyserver hkp://keys.gnupg.net --recv-keys D39DC0E3
    curl -L get.rvm.io | bash -s stable
    find / -name rvm -pri
    source /usr/local/rvm/scripts/rvm
    rvm list known
    rvm install 2.3.3
    rvm use 2.3.3
    rvm use 2.3.3 --default
    rvm remove 2.0.0
    ruby --version
    gem install redis

    e. 搭建集群:

    src/redis-trib.rb  create --replicas  1  172.20.10.11:7000  172.20.10.11:7001  172.20.10.12:7002  172.20.10.12:7003  172.20.10.13:7004  172.20.10.13:7005

    f. 关闭集群:

    pkill  redis
  4. 测试:
    centos7安装redis-cluster_第1张图片
  5. 常用命令:
    a. 查看集群状态:
    src/redis-trib.rb  check  172.20.10.11:7000

    b. 列出所有集群结点:

    cluster  nodes

    c. 打印集群信息:

    cluster  info